directions

  • Place bacon in a large, deep skillet.
  • Cook over medium heat until browned.
  • Drain, crumble, and set aside.
  • In a stock pot or Dutch oven, melt the margarine over medium heat.
  • Whisk in flour until smooth.
  • Gradually stir in milk, whisking constantly until thickened.
  • Stir in potatoes and onions.
  • Bring to a boil, stirring frequently.
  • Reduce heat, and simmer 10 minutes.
  • Mix in bacon, cheese, sour cream, salt, and pepper.
  • Continue cooking, stirring frequently, until cheese is melted.
